Stairlifts

Chair lifts are also known as stairlifts. They offer disabled and elderly people the chance to live in their two-story or split-level homes. They are a cost-effective and safe alternative to home improvement projects like installing a dumbwaiter for residential use. Stair lifts are available for homes with curvy or straight stairs. They have safety features to prevent injury.

The majority of stairlifts come with an attached track to the steps. The chair is linked to the track via rails that run over each step. When the user is ready, they sit down in the chair and secure their seat belt. They then press the button on the remote control or armrest to turn on the motor. The motor turns a cog that then gets encased by gears on the stairlift's geared strip on the track to allow the chair to go up or down the stairs.


In livewell mobility scooter to the motor, most stairs lifts also have a set of sensors that detect any obstructions in the path of travel. If the sensor detects something that is blocking the path it will stop the chair from moving up and down the stairs. Additionally, most stair lifts have a seat that is swiveled at right angles to the rail to allow the user to safely get on the landing.

A stair lift can be powered by a battery which is stored in the base along with the motor, or can be wired directly to a power source. Battery powered units typically come with a range of 40 trips in both directions before they require recharged. The majority of stairlifts have a send/call button, which allows users to send their lift to opposite end of the stairwell without needing to climb on it.

Based on the type of stairlift you select, the installation procedure may require some modifications to the walls of your home. If you opt to install a straight-rail stair lift for instance, the company must install the rail by drilling holes into the drywall and then bolting it onto the wall. They also have to ensure that the stairlift can fit comfortably in the staircase of your home.

Bathroom Modifications

The bathroom is among the most dangerous places for a person with mobility issues or balance issues because slippery floors and hard surfaces pose a myriad of hazards. Simple safety modifications like removing throw rugs, applying non-slip decals to wet areas and installing grab bars can significantly reduce the chance of falling and injuries in this area. Handrails close to the toilet and sink can also aid in improving stability. Lastly, installing single faucet levers will make it easier to turn on and off the water and reduce the risk of burns.

Many insurance and waiver programs provide funding to support bathroom modifications for seniors and those who have disabilities. It is important to perform a full functional assessment to determine how the user moves in the bathroom and the changes that would be most beneficial.

The standard shower stalls feature one step that can pose an issue for those with limited mobility or those who require a wheelchair or walker. A stepless shower base installation creates a seamless transition from the floor to the shower, preventing the risk of injury and slipping. They also come in different sizes and finishes, which means they can blend seamlessly with any bathroom decor.

Sinks and hand basins are often out of reach for individuals in wheelchairs and make daily tasks like washing hands or brushing teeth difficult. Accessible vanity and hand basins are a new way to design these fixtures by placing them at a comfortable height that is accessible to everyone, eliminating the need to stretch or strain. Lift Chairs

Riser recliners or lift chairs are great for those who are unable to move from a seated position a standing one due to mobility or balance issues. They provide comfort and safety for individuals while reducing the need to seek assistance from family members, caregivers, or friends to aid in getting up and down from a chair.

These chairs can be elevated to standing height by pressing the button. This is particularly beneficial for people with knee or hip problems because it eases the stress on these joints when they need to stand up. The various reclining positions offered by the lift chair are extremely relaxing and can provide relief from back pain stiff muscles, back pain, and arthritis.

The majority of lift chair models are FDA class II medical devices, meaning they are eligible for reimbursement by Medicare and other insurance plans. The primary factor in determining if the model you are considering is eligible for Medicare reimbursement is a prescription from a doctor and the submission of a certificate of medical necessity.

The majority of lift chairs come with a wide range of options that can be customized to ensure that they satisfy the requirements of each individual user. They include a powered cushion to ease lower back pain, remote controlled footrest extensions and the option of heat or massage. Many models also come with backup batteries in the event of a power outage.

The "pillowback" is one of the most well-known lift chair designs. It is a design that has horizontal rows of pillows that fall over the entire seat. It can be adjusted to fit the frame of each person by removing or changing the pillows. Some models allow you to alter the position of each pillow using zippers on the bottom of the cushion.

The weight capacity of the lift chair should be considered as an important factor. It is essential to choose the right model to the user's weight and size as seats that are too large will be extremely uncomfortable. Certain models also come with the "heavy duty" option that can carry up 700 pounds.
